Meaning of Executioner (What it is, Concept and Definition)

Hangman is the individual responsible for carry out a death sentence.

As a rule, the figure of the executioner is related to several pejorative adjectives, such as cruel, evil, insensitive or perverse, as he does not appear to show remorse or guilt when performing his work.

The executioner's main function is to ensure the execution of the death penalty.

In some Middle Eastern countries, such as Saudi Arabia, for example, it is still common to use executioners for the public beheadings of their criminals.

In the figurative sense of the word, a certain person can be called an "executor" because of his intolerant and extremely rigid behavior.

Example:The house must always be clean, as my father is an executioner!

In Brazil, executioner can still mean a type of vegetation typical of the northeast region.

The main characteristics of this habitat are the hard and slender shrubs, rarely exceeding one meter in height.

For Brazilians, executioner can still be synonymous with “rocky path”.
